> I don't remember whether Firewire drives are hot swappable or not.
> does anyone know?
Yes. I'm doing that all the time. Such a relief to do a quick backup
to an external drive without having to power my iBook off and on
again just to connect the drive and then another cycle to disconnect
after the backup.
Anecdote, not a recommendation to experiment: In the early days of OS
X a friend of mine unplugged his external FW-drive without unmounting
and in the middle of a copy-job. The OS warned him of the error, so a
few seconds later he plugged the drive back in again. Sure enough the
Finder resumed the copy job at the position where it had dropped off.
Integrity checks later on the data were all okay. Nice, isn't it?
Those were the days when SCSI and ADB were still well alive among
standard Mac-consumers. So the wow-effect was even bigger then. But
once more: That's just an anecdote and not meant as recommended
practise.
